InventHelp Inventor Designs Warmer Scrubs Shirt (TPA-2024)
PITTSBURGH, PA (PRWEB) December 17, 2014 -- "When the building I work in is cold I like prefer to wear long sleeves, but that requires me to find a long-sleeved shirt that matches my scrubs - and I have to wear two layers throughout the day," said an inventor and dental assistant from St. Petersburg, Fla. "In order to solve this problem, I conceived of a modified scrubs shirt."
The patent-pending SCRUB-S keeps a wearer of scrubs warm. It eliminates the need to add a long-sleeved shirt, as well as avoids discomfort and hassle. Featuring a stylish design, it's ideal for people in various medical/dental professions. The inventor has created a prototype of his idea.
